Saratoga Rotary Club Hosts Annual Art Show May 4-5, 2024


The Rotary Club of Saratoga is hosting its annual Art Show on May 4-5, 2024 at West Valley College and, for the first time, a 5K Run/Walk For a Cause race to benefit local charities. The 65th juried show will feature over 125 artists from across the region, showcasing thousands of unique paintings, sculptures, photographs, and more across all mediums. The Art Show will be open 10 a.m. to 5 p.m. on both Saturday and Sunday.

The event is free to the public and serves as the largest fundraiser for the Saratoga Rotary Charitable Foundation, which supports grants to local non-profit organizations and the Club's youth and community service programs. Every year, the Art Show draws art lovers and collectors from all over the Bay Area to visit and purchase one-of-a-kind creations directly from artists.

Guests can also enjoy live musical performances, food vendors, beer and wine, a nonprofit showcase, a display from Big Daddy's Motor Cars, and children's art activities. Entertainers include Paul Renslow Music, Nigel & Clive, Fred McCarty, Tsunami band, and Jazz Cats. Workshop providers include Blossom Hill Crafts and A Brighter World Tie Dye.

A portion of the art sales proceeds benefit the Saratoga Rotary Charitable Foundation. In the past decade alone, the Foundation has granted over $1 million to support more than 90 organizations such as Child Advocates of Silicon Valley, the Bill Wilson Center, Assistance League of Los Gatos - Saratoga, and Silicon Valley Shakespeare.

5K Run/Walk for a Cause

New this year is the family-friendly 5K Run/Walk for a Cause on Saturday morning, May 4, at 9 a.m. around the scenic West Valley College campus and neighborhood that will benefit five local nonprofits. A portion of the 5K registration fee will go directly to selected nonprofits including: Cancer CAREpoint, CASSY, Saratoga Education Foundation, West Valley College Office of Student Needs, and West Valley Community Services. About the Rotary Club of Saratoga

The Rotary Club of Saratoga provides service to others, promotes integrity, and advances world understanding, goodwill, and peace through fellowship of business, professional, and community leaders. Founded in 1948, the club meets Fridays at noon at the Saratoga Community Center.
